Last week, a number of Baghdad residents found themselves witness to an extraordinary scene. Passers-by on Al-Muntanabbi Street, a place known for attracting artists and intellectuals, saw a man in an orange prison jumpsuit in chains. Standing next to him, inside a huge gift-wrapped box, was a woman in a wedding dress. The box read “Gift of the Rapist”.
